WebMay 10, 2024 · 7. Make a vocabulary reference sheet. One of the best tips for open-book exams is to consolidate all of your vocabulary terms and definitions on one page. Essentially, create a personal dictionary reference sheet for quick access during your test. 8. Put all formulas and equations on a reference sheet.
